S

Steven Cross
Review of Insoma

7 months ago

Insoma is an exceptional company with a great webs...

Insoma is an exceptional company with a great website insoma.lt. The staff is professional and always ready to help. The products they offer are of excellent quality, and their prices are reasonable. I highly recommend using Insoma for all your needs!

Comments:

No comments